Resource Performance Monitoring

ZStack Cube Virtualization Edition provides visual charts that display resource performance monitoring data over a period of time, helping administrators understand compute, storage, and network utilization trends and evaluate resource health.

Monitoring Chart Types

Chart Type Description
Bar Chart Displays capacity usage data as proportional bars, helping administrators quickly understand resource capacity information.
Line Chart Displays resource performance metrics as line charts, helping administrators observe metric trends over time.

Monitoring Data Collection Methods

ZStack Cube Virtualization Edition provides Basic Monitoring and Advanced Monitoring for VMs. Advanced Monitoring usually provides more accurate memory data.

Basic Monitoring
Monitoring data is obtained from the host through Libvirt.
Advanced Monitoring
Monitoring data is obtained from inside the VM by the Advanced Monitoring Agent. VMTools must be installed in the VM before Advanced Monitoring can be used.

Monitoring Data Collection Intervals

ZStack Cube Virtualization Edition uses real-time monitoring. Resource monitoring charts refresh data every 10 seconds by default.

View Monitoring Charts

ZStack Cube Virtualization Edition supports viewing resource utilization metrics through line charts.

Procedure

  1. In the navigation pane, choose Inventory.
  2. Select the resource object to view, such as a VM, host, cluster, image storage, data storage, or distributed port group.
  3. On the resource details page, click Monitoring.
  4. Select the metrics to display as needed.
  5. Select or customize the time range as needed.
  6. Select one or more monitoring objects as needed.

Customize Monitoring Charts

Administrators can adjust the time range, metrics, monitoring objects, and chart position displayed in monitoring charts.

  • View data point details.
    Hover over a chart to view details about the corresponding data point.
  • Adjust the time range.
    By default, monitoring data from the last 15 minutes is displayed. Valid values include 15 minutes, 1 hour, 6 hours, 1 day, 1 week, 1 month, 1 year, and a custom time range.
  • Select metrics.
    Select the metrics to focus on based on service requirements.
  • Select monitoring objects.
    Display data for all monitoring objects or for specified monitoring objects.
  • Adjust chart positions.
    Drag monitoring charts to change their display order.

Metrics Reference

Supported metrics vary by resource object. The following table lists common resource objects and metrics.

Object Metric Item and Description
Cluster CPU, memory, disk, NIC CPU utilization sum, memory usage percentage, disk IOPS sum (read/write), and NIC data transfer rate sum (send/receive).
Host CPU
  • CPU Utilization: The proportion of time the CPU is in a non-idle state.
  • CPU Idle Rate: The proportion of time the CPU is in an idle state.
  • CPU Occupancy Rate (System Process): The proportion of time the CPU spends in kernel space for operations such as memory allocation, I/O operations, and child process creation.
  • CPU Occupancy Rate (User Process): The proportion of time the CPU spends in user space for programs such as shells, databases, and web servers.
  • CPU Occupancy Rate Average (Waiting): The proportion of time the CPU spends waiting for the hard disk drive to load data into memory after initiating a read or write operation.
Host Memory Memory Usage: The amount of used and free resource memory.
Host Disk
  • Disk Speed: The read and write speed of the resource disk.
  • Disk IOPS: The read and write IOPS of the resource disk.
  • Disk Latency: The latency of the resource disk.
  • Total Disk Usage Ratio: The percentage of used capacity across all host disks.
  • Total Disk Usage: The amount of used capacity across all host disks.
  • Disk Usage Ratio of Platform System Files: The percentage of disk capacity occupied by platform system files.
  • Disk Usage of Platform System Files: The amount of disk capacity occupied by platform system files.
Host LUN
  • LUN Speed: Read/Write: The current read and write throughput of the LUN.
  • LUN IOPS: Read/Write: The number of read and write I/O operations completed by the LUN per second.
  • LUN Latency: The I/O response latency of the LUN.
Host NIC
  • NIC Data Transfer Rate: The current send and receive rate of the resource NIC.
  • NIC Packet Rate: The current send and receive packet rate of the resource NIC.
  • NIC Packet Discard Rate: The current packet drop rate for outgoing and incoming packets on the resource NIC.
